Morelaggan House, located in Arrochar, Argyll, Scotland, is a charming self-catering accommodation nestled within the scenic Loch Lomond and Trossachs National Park. This spacious retreat, capable of sleeping up to 10 guests, is ideally suited for families with young children and outdoor enthusiasts alike. Its proximity to the coast and the renowned Arrochar Alps makes it a perfect base for a variety of activities, from walking and wild swimming to paddle boarding and golfing. With stunning views of Loch Long from every room, the house offers a peaceful escape surrounded by nature.
The ground floor features an inviting open-plan kitchen equipped with an AGA, which flows into a dining area that comfortably seats eight, with the option to extend for larger gatherings. Entertainment is prioritized with a sitting room that doubles as a cinema, complete with a wood-burning stove, a baby grand piano, and a state-of-the-art surround sound system. Guests can enjoy a selection of over 300 Blu-ray DVDs and access to various streaming services, making it an ideal space for relaxation and family movie nights.
Morelaggan House boasts four beautifully appointed bedrooms, each offering breathtaking views of the loch and mountains. The downstairs area includes a master bedroom with a king-size bed and an open fire, alongside a double bedroom and a bathroom featuring a large walk-in shower. Upstairs, two twin rooms with three single beds each provide ample sleeping arrangements, complemented by a family bathroom equipped with a power shower. Additionally, a play area for younger guests is thoughtfully included, featuring toys, board games, and books.
Outside, the property is surrounded by well-maintained gardens that cater to both adults and children, featuring a deck area, BBQ, garden furniture, trampoline, and sports equipment. Pets are welcome at no extra cost, enhancing the family-friendly atmosphere. The location offers excellent walking opportunities, and a gate across the road provides easy access to the loch for swimming and paddleboarding. With ample parking for five cars, Morelaggan House is perfectly situated to explore the natural beauty of the Cowal Peninsula and the surrounding attractions, including cultural sites and outdoor adventures.
